To avoid too much dry philosophizing and empty talk, I gladly report the mountain conditions on 18.12.2015. wink

Yesterday start at Podvežak pasture (slightly below the hut, which you can actually drive to where the road ends). Up right along the eastern ridge to Ojstrica and then down the western past Kocbek hut.

Ascent (eastern variant) frequently encounters snow, which is quite softened and crampons weren't needed even once (had them in backpack, no mistake). Maybe depends on boot sole condition, but didn't slip at all for me. In upper part (higher than Mala Ojstrica) need to cross some snow patches, so caution definitely not amiss.

Descent (western variant, direction Škarije and Planjava) past Korošica pasture. This way is much drier, literally up to ca. 2000m alt. (from summit here), can bypass all snow patches if no snow contact wanted. Only from ca. 2000 to Kocbek hut snow patches start, occasionally requiring some caution and skill, but no crampons needed.

My advice: choose western descent for way down.

On Wednesday start at Razpotje (thanks to Jamnik hut caretaker for ride at Solčava). Road somewhat icy, but path dry to Jama. From there mostly snowy to top of Škarije. It was possible to walk nicely the whole section without crampons/ice axe. From Škarije to Ojstrica path mostly dry with few exceptions, also descent to Korošica. From there continued to Srebrno sedlo direct to Kamniško sedlo. Though snow in shady parts, no crampons needed here. Secured section directly before Kamniško sedlo completely in snow. Descent without ice axe and crampons would be dangerous.

Conditions up to 'incident' were good. From Jama to Škrbina a bit icy, higher sunny slopes dry. Snow patches quite hard in morning, some ice in shady parts.

Yesterday I did tour K. Bela - Korošica - Ojstrica - Lučka baba - Planjava - Kamniško sedlo. Conditions OK, but need to know path well, otherwise quick orientation issues. Footprints partly there, wind blows them away elsewhere. Huge trouble from Srebrno sedlo to Planjava summit, wind making drifts and hard wading, plus gale gusts up to 100km/h.
